The probability of an imminent eruption at Bolivia’s “zombie” volcano stays low regardless of current rumbling, in keeping with a brand new examine that sheds extra gentle on its unusual inside exercise.
Regardless of being technically useless, with its final eruption 250,000 years in the past, the Uturuncu volcano continues to eject plumes of gases.
The unusual volcano’s rumbling has been tied to frequent earthquakes within the space in addition to land deformation, inflicting its base to rise and surrounding areas to sink, elevating fears of an imminent eruption.
Researchers have sought to grasp the volcano’s exercise higher to gauge the severity of a possible eruption, which might trigger widespread injury to life and property.
Now, a global group of scientists from China, the UK and the US has carried out high-resolution imaging of magma and gases transferring round beneath the volcano.
Their examine, revealed within the journal PNAS, reveals that the “zombie” rumbling of Uturuncu is attributable to the motion of liquid and fuel beneath the crater, with a low probability of imminent eruption.
The imaging uncovers the plumbing system undergirding the volcano that entails a posh combination of fluids and gases passing by way of magmatic reservoirs and hydrothermal methods.
Uturuncu was identified to take a seat above the biggest identified magma physique within the Earth’s crust with an energetic hydrothermal system connecting to it. However precisely how fluids moved by way of this underground system remained unclear.
Within the newest examine, scientists imaged the inside of the volcano utilizing strategies much like these for medical imaging of the human physique.
Analysing this underground construction and the volcano’s bodily properties, resembling rock composition, helped them detect upward migration channels of scorching fluids and perceive how liquids and gases amassed in reservoirs under the crater.
They concluded that these fluid actions have been the most certainly reason behind the deformation within the centre of the volcanic system.
“Our outcomes present how linked geophysical and geological strategies can be utilized to higher perceive volcanoes, and the hazards and potential assets they current,” Mike Kendall, co-author of the examine from the College of Oxford, stated.
“The strategies on this paper could possibly be utilized to the greater than 1400 doubtlessly energetic volcanoes and to the handfuls of volcanoes like Uturuncu that are not thought-about energetic however that present indicators of life – different potential zombie volcanoes,” Matthew Pritchard, one other writer of the examine from Cornell College, stated.
